Privacy policy
Appaloosa Scout is designed to operate without user tracking. Below are the residual data processings.
No account, no cookie
Public pages create no session, cookie, or tracking token. Language preference is preserved via URL parameter (/en/...).
IP addresses
Source IPs of /submit and API calls are hashed (SHA-256 + server-side salt) for rate-limiting. Cleartext IPs are never stored. Standard web server logs (1 line per request) keep raw IPs for 7 days then rotate; they are not indexed nor cross-referenced.
/audit CSV file
The file is parsed in memory and the report is generated server-side for the duration of the request. No persistent storage, no third-party sharing. The report is dropped on browser close.
Received emails
Emails sent to scout@appaloosa.io or dpo@appaloosa.io are processed to answer the request (API key, report, GDPR right). Retention: 12 months unless a legal obligation requires longer.
Cookies
No third-party cookie, no analytics cookie. The only cookie possibly set is for the /admin area (HttpOnly, SameSite=Lax, session duration), restricted to OB2J administrators.
Your GDPR rights
Rights of access, rectification, erasure, restriction, opposition and portability (GDPR art. 15-22). If you used Scout without an account, we hold no identifying personal data about you. Requests linked to /submit require providing IP/timestamp for identification (reversibility via hash + salt).
